Numbers and stats are what they are. Not going to debate all that. Just wanted to point out that there's some stuff that doesn't directly translate to the stat sheet that you notice when watching.
Max, although technically pretty sound and a good QB, tends to hold onto the ball too long and is slow working through his reads. Reminds me a good bit of the kind of struggle we saw from Brandon Harris at times. Just takes too long to process.
Nuss plays at a better pace in terms of moving the offense and working through his reads. Nuss tends to think he can escape everything, though, and needs to learn to throw the ball away at times. Both have a long way to go and both will likely see a lot more success in the future.
